WWB Valuepacks are USA223R1VP. They are loaded to SAAMI 223 spec and not 5.56 spec.

Q3131, Q3131A and XM193 are new production (if you can find it) ammo loaded to 5.56 spec. Walmart does not sell any of these loads.
